Mount TimothyCanada

Mount Timothy is a ski resort in Canada. It offers around 24 km of marked pistes served by 4 lifts. The skiable terrain rises from 1350 m at the base to 1660 m at its highest point, a vertical drop of 310 m.

The skiing and terrain

Mount Timothy’s pistes break down into 6 km of easy (blue) runs, 12 km of intermediate (red) runs, 6 km of difficult (black) runs. With a strong share of steeper terrain, it rewards confident skiers looking for a challenge.

Who it suits

Intermediates will feel most at home, with confident beginners and advanced skiers both finding plenty to enjoy.
